The Music Makers


 

The Music Makers, op.69, is a work for contralto, chorus and orchestra composed by Edward Elgar. It was first performed on October 1, 1912.

The text of the work is the 1874 poem "Ode" by Arthur O'Shaughnessy, which Elgar set in its entirety. He had been working on the music intermittently since 1903, without a specific commission.

The Hungarian composer Zoltán Kodály also made a setting of the poem.
